When looking for a handheld device aimed at muscle building, there are several features that are essential. The compactness and portability of the device are crucial. This is especially important if you’re always on the go or have limited storage space at home. A good handheld muscle builder should be lightweight, preferably under 2 pounds, making it easy to use for extended periods.
The power and efficiency of the device can’t be overlooked. A powerful motor that offers adjustable intensity levels is key. You might want to start with a gentle setting, but as you progress, higher intensity levels become necessary for effective muscle stimulation. Look for devices that provide a range of speeds, ideally from 1500 to 3200 percussions per minute, allowing you to tailor the experience to your needs.
Battery life is another critical factor. No one wants a device that drains quickly during a session. The industry standard for high-quality devices is a battery life of at least 3 to 5 hours on a single charge. This ensures you can use the device multiple times without needing constant recharging. Lithium-ion batteries are the go-to choice for their reliability and longer lifespan.
Ergonomics play a significant role in whether you’ll use the device consistently. A well-designed muscle builder will have an ergonomic handle that reduces strain on your wrist and hand, ensuring comfort during use. Many users report that a non-slip grip also helps maintain control of the device, even after prolonged sessions.
Attachments can greatly enhance the functionality of muscle-building devices. A variety of head attachments, typically ranging from 4 to 6, can target different muscle groups more effectively. Round heads are great for large muscle areas, while bullet heads target deep tissue areas. Flat heads can be ideal for dense muscle groups. Having options allows you to customize your approach and maximize effectiveness.
The noise level produced by these devices is an often overlooked but important consideration. You wouldn’t want a device that’s as loud as a construction site. Look for a muscle builder that operates at less than 60 decibels, which is roughly the noise level of a normal conversation. This makes the device more pleasant to use at home or on the go without disturbing others.

Safety features, including an automatic shut-off after a specific usage period, are essential to prevent overheating and ensure longevity. Overuse of muscle-building devices can lead to fatigue or strain, so these safeguards encourage responsible and efficient usage.
Consider customer reviews and testimonials to gauge real-world performance. Online reviews often highlight features you might not find in promotional material. For instance, reports from users indicate that devices with a stall force of at least 30 pounds perform better for serious athletes and fitness enthusiasts. This figure represents the pressure you can apply before the motor stalls and is crucial for deeper, more effective muscle stimulation.
